Gary Papa’s Father’s Day Charity Run consists of a 10k, a 5k Run/Walk, and a 1 Mile Fun Walk to promote prostate cancer awareness and fund educational programming and screenings for men in the Delaware Valley.

The Foundation for Breast and Prostate Health (FBPH) is a Philadelphia-based, world-renowned nonprofit 501(c)(3) foundation and think tank that serves as a catalyst to advance breast and prostate cancer education, awareness and treatment, while advancing the scope of scientific research through grants to pioneering doctors in both fields.  Since the organization was founded, it has gained regional, national and international recognition as a major source for public awareness of breast and prostate cancer related issues. – See more at: https://www.garypaparun.com/our-story/#sthash.lj9i91xH.dpuf
